Where to Be Cautious: Potential Limitations

While the Dragon and Unicorn design is visually appealing, it may not be the best choice for all embroidery projects. Its intricate details can be challenging on small hoop sizes, where the precision required might lead to misalignment or skipped stitches. If you're working with textured fabrics or thin materials, the design might not sit as smoothly, potentially affecting the final appearance.

On dark fabrics, the thread contrast could be an issue, depending on the color choices. It’s important to test the design on different fabric backgrounds before committing to a larger project. Similarly, stretchy or layered garments may require additional stabilizer support to prevent distortion during the sewing process.

Practical Designer Notes: Testing and Preparation

Before using this embroidery file in a client project or for sale, I recommend testing it on scrap fabric to assess how the thread colors interact with different materials. Pay close attention to stitch density—some areas may require adjustments to avoid overcrowding or uneven coverage.

Ensure the hoop size is appropriate for the design, and consider using a suitable stabilizer for delicate or stretchy fabrics. If the design includes tiny lettering or decorative accents, double-check that these elements remain visible and intact after stitching. Also, review the design in black and white mockups to understand how it will look on darker backgrounds.
